Product details

Overview

LM5008SDCX/NOPB from Texas Instruments is a 95-V input, 350-mA constant-on-time buck switching regulator with integrated 100-V N-channel MOSFET, 7-V internal VCC regulator, and 2.5-V precision feedback reference. It delivers regulated DC/DC conversion for high-voltage industrial and telecom rails, supporting 9.5–95 V input and adjustable output voltage via external resistors.

For engineers reviewing the LM5008SDCX/NOPB datasheet, LM5008SDCX/NOPB pinout, LM5008SDCX/NOPB application, or LM5008SDCX/NOPB equivalent, key selection considerations include its no-compensation hysteretic control, intelligent current-limit off-timer (35 µs max), 300 ns minimum off-time, thermal shutdown at 165°C, and dual-package availability in VSSOP-8 and WSON-8.

Technical Context

The LM5008SDCX/NOPB uses a constant-on-time (COT) hysteretic control architecture where on-time varies inversely with VIN (TON = 1.25×10⁻¹⁰ × RON / VIN), enabling near-constant operating frequency across line and load variations. Its regulation relies on comparison of FB voltage to a 2.5-V internal reference, with overvoltage protection triggered at 2.875 V.

It integrates a self-biased 7-V series regulator for gate drive, supports discontinuous conduction mode (DCM) at light loads for efficiency retention, and implements intelligent current limiting with FB-dependent off-time (Toff = 10⁻⁵ / (0.285 + (FB / 6.35×10⁻⁶ × RCL))). Thermal shutdown activates at 165°C with 25°C hysteresis and automatic recovery.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Input Voltage Range 9.5 V to 95 V - supports wide-range unregulated rails including 48-V telecom and industrial systems.
Output Current 350 mA DC - maximum continuous load current under thermal limits in WSON package.
Feedback Reference 2.5 V ±1.1% - sets output voltage via resistor divider (VOUT = 2.5 × (R1 + R2)/R2); low 100 nA bias current minimizes divider error.
Current Limit Threshold 0.51 A (typ) - triggers immediate switch turn-off and programmable off-time for short-circuit and overload protection.
Minimum Off-Time 300 ns - ensures bootstrap capacitor recharge and enables stable operation at high VIN and low VOUT.
VCC Regulator Output 7 V (±0.4 V) - powers internal gate driver and logic; shuts down when externally biased ≥8 V to reduce dissipation.
Thermal Shutdown 165°C activation with 25°C hysteresis - forces reset state and automatic recovery at ~140°C junction temperature.

Pinout & Package

LM5008SDCX/NOPB is supplied in an 8-pin WSON package (4.00 mm × 4.00 mm) with exposed thermal pad (EP), optimized for high-voltage, space-constrained applications. The EP is electrically isolated and must be connected to system ground for thermal performance.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
1 SW Switching node Power switching output connected to inductor, bootstrap capacitor (C4), and freewheeling diode cathode.
2 BST Bootstrap supply input Accepts charge from VCC via internal diode during off-time; requires 0.01-µF ceramic cap to SW for gate drive.
3 RCL Current limit off-time set Resistor-to-RTN sets intelligent off-time duration (35 µs max at FB = 0 V); enables fast short-circuit response.
4 RTN Ground reference Common return for feedback, current limit, and shutdown circuits; separate from power ground path.
5 FB Feedback input Connects to resistor divider; compared to 2.5-V reference for regulation; 2.875-V OV comparator disables switch.
6 RON/SD On-time set / shutdown control Resistor-to-VIN sets on-time; pulled low (<0.7 V) enables remote shutdown with 76 µA quiescent current.
7 VCC Internal regulator output 7-V, 10-mA current-limited supply for gate driver and logic; UVLO at 6.3 V prevents startup until stable.
8 VIN Main input supply Accepts 9.5–95 V DC; withstands 100-V transients; powers internal HV start-up regulator and switch drain.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
No loop compensation required Hysteretic COT control eliminates external compensation components, reducing BOM count and design iteration time.
Intelligent current limit protection Off-time scales inversely with FB voltage - 35 µs at short-circuit, shorter during mild overload - minimizing foldback and improving recovery.
Ultra-fast transient response Fixed on-time + hysteretic regulation enables immediate switch re-triggering when FB falls below 2.5 V, critical for burst-load applications.
Self-biased VCC option External 8–14 V applied to VCC disables internal HV regulator, cutting IC power dissipation in high-VIN designs.
Thermal shutdown with auto-recovery 165°C trip with 25°C hysteresis ensures safe operation and resumption without manual reset after cooling.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ar buck regulator appl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
LM5164PWPR Wider 4.5–100 V input range; 500 mA output; requires external compensation; 2.5-V reference same. Supports lower VIN (4.5 V) but lacks integrated VCC regulator - needs auxiliary bias or bootstrap management. Preferred for sub-9.5 V start-up or higher current; less suitable for ultra-simple, no-compensation designs.
MAX17504ATP+ 4.5–60 V input; 400 mA; current-mode control; 0.8-V reference; requires full compensation network. Lower max VIN limits use in 95-V telecom or industrial rails; higher accuracy 0.8-V ref enables tighter low-VOUT regulation. Chosen when precise low-voltage outputs or EMI-controlled fixed-frequency operation are prioritized over simplicity.

Compared with LM5008SDCX/NOPB, LM5164PWPR offers higher current and lower VIN capability but adds design complexity, while MAX17504ATP+ provides superior low-VOUT accuracy and EMI control at the cost of full loop compensation and reduced high-voltage tolerance.

FAQ

What is the absolute maximum input voltage rating for the LM5008SDCX/NOPB?

The LM5008SDCX/NOPB has an absolute maximum VIN rating of 100 V, with recommended operating range from 9.5 V to 95 V. This 100-V rating allows safe operation during transient surges common in industrial and telecom power rails. Exceeding 100 V may cause permanent damage, and the device incorporates internal protection features including VCC undervoltage lockout and thermal shutdown to enhance reliability within its specified range. Always observe derating guidelines per the datasheet.

Does the LM5008SDCX/NOPB require external compensation components?

No, the LM5008SDCX/NOPB does not require external compensation components due to its constant-on-time (COT) hysteretic control architecture. Regulation is achieved by comparing the FB pin voltage to a 2.5-V internal reference and triggering fixed on-times inversely proportional to VIN. This eliminates the need for loop compensation networks, reducing bill-of-materials count and simplifying layout. The absence of compensation also contributes to ultra-fast transient response and inherent stability across line and load variations.

How does the current limit protection work in the LM5008SDCX/NOPB?

The LM5008SDCX/NOPB implements intelligent current limit protection that terminates the current switching cycle immediately upon detecting >0.51 A (typ) through the internal N-channel MOSFET. It then initiates a programmable off-time controlled by the RCL pin and FB voltage - 35 µs at short-circuit (FB = 0 V), decreasing as FB rises. This adaptive off-time minimizes foldback during mild overloads, improves recovery speed, and ensures safe operation up to 95 V input. The current sense circuit is blanked for 50–70 ns at turn-on to avoid false triggering.

Can the LM5008SDCX/NOPB be used with an external bias supply on the VCC pin?

Yes, the LM5008SDCX/NOPB supports external bias on the VCC pin. Applying 8–14 V to VCC disables the internal 7-V series regulator, reducing power dissipation in high-VIN applications. This feature is especially valuable when VIN exceeds 60 V, where internal regulator losses would otherwise increase significantly. The external supply must be well-decoupled with a 0.1-µF ceramic capacitor, and VCC must never exceed 14 V to prevent damage. When biased externally, the internal regulator remains inactive but continues to provide gate drive power via the BST-SW bootstrap path.

What is the purpose of the RON/SD pin on the LM5008SDCX/NOPB?

The RON/SD pin on the LM5008SDCX/NOPB serves a dual function: it sets the switch on-time via an external resistor to VIN (TON = 1.25×10⁻¹⁰ × RON / VIN), and enables remote shutdown when pulled below 0.7 V. In shutdown mode, both the internal VCC regulator and buck switch disable, reducing quiescent current to 76 µA (typ). This pin allows flexible timing control and system-level power sequencing without additional logic. The pin voltage naturally sits between 1.5–3 V during normal operation depending on VIN and RON value, ensuring robust noise immunity.
